Where in the World is Osama Bin Laden?
Morgan Spurlock, writer and director of “Super Size Me”, is back again with his new documentary, “Where in the World is Osama Bin Laden?”
This is a ”must-see” documentary for 2008. From what I observed in the trailer, the films equal parts humor and seriousness surrounding a very important topic: Terrorism and its key leader, Osama Bin Laden. I commend Morgan for taking the initiative as a civilian to into the Middle East and search for Osama.
This could easily be the dumbest thing anyone can do. Go into a foreign country, a country where America is hated (in some areas) and search out the world’s # 1 terrorist. He could have easily been taken captive and subjected to the same fate poor Nick Berg was (my prayers continue to go out to his family).
We’ll have to wait and see just how ”on the front line” Morgan and his team was when the film is released.
